    We have one dining credit left. 3 kids 3,6,8. 3 adults. I would like a nice restaurant, dinner March 7, 2012 with fireworks. Outside of parks. Am I asking too much? :)

    Hi Aaron!  You are not asking too much and I have just the place!

    'Ohana, located atop the Grand Ceremonial House in Disney's Polynesian Resort is one of my family's favorite Disney dining destinations. 'Ohana boasts a nice view of Wishes, the Magic Kingdom's nightly fireworks show, a fun family atmosphere, and delicious food all for one Disney Dining Plan credit!

    Since the restaurant's namesake 'Ohana is Hawaiian for "family," you and yours are invited to feast on Hawaiian-themed eats served family-style at your table.  My family absolutely loves the food selection at 'Ohana which includes Pork Fried Dumplings, Coriander Chicken Wings, Asian Noodles, and several meat choices which are served at your table from skewers hot from the in-house fire pit!  Ending this glorious celebration of family and togetherness, is the most amazing dessert EVER:  'Ohana Bread Pudding a la mode with Bananas Foster Sauce!  Be sure to save room for this incredibly delectable ending!

    On March 7, Wishes is scheduled for 9:00 pm, so a reservation for around 8:15 would ensure your 'Ohana (family) will be seated before the fireworks begin.  The tables along the windows offer the best views, so be sure to ask for one of those when you check in at the podium.  This cannot be guaranteed, but the cast members will do their best to try to accommodate you! 'Ohana is one of the most popular dining experiences, so be sure to make an advanced reservation as soon as possible. This can be done online or by calling (407)WDW-DINE!
